Here's a tip. FD doesn't ship until they can fill a container. If you need a part sooner, you can order directly from FD Germany and pay for direct delivery. It will be expensive, but you will get it quickly. The distributor up north from here (zone aviation) does this for important parts that FD USA doesn't have in stock, but need asap.
